Cedar roof installation involves replacing or installing a new roof using cedar wood, a popular choice for homeowners seeking a natural, classic look. This service typically includes removing the existing roofing material, preparing the roof deck, and carefully installing cedar shingles or shakes to ensure a durable and attractive finish. Local contractors specializing in cedar roofing can help select the right type of cedar and style to match the property's aesthetic, providing a roof that enhances curb appeal while offering long-lasting protection.
This service addresses common problems such as leaks, rot, and deterioration caused by age, weather exposure, or improper previous installations. Cedar roofs are known for their natural resistance to pests and decay, but over time, they can develop issues that compromise their effectiveness. Installing a new cedar roof can prevent water damage, improve insulation, and reduce maintenance needs. For homeowners noticing missing shingles, curling shakes, or signs of water intrusion, a professional cedar roof installation can restore the roof’s integrity and extend its lifespan.
Cedar roof installation is often performed on residential properties, including single-family homes, cottages, and historic houses. This type of roofing is also suitable for certain commercial buildings with a traditional or rustic aesthetic. Properties with pitched or sloped roofs are ideal candidates, as cedar shingles and shakes are designed to shed water effectively on inclined surfaces. The overview below groups typical Cedar Roof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Kitsap County, WA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or roof repairs, like replacing a few shingles or fixing leaks, generally range from $250 to $600. Many routine repairs fall within this middle range, though prices can vary based on the extent of damage and materials needed.
Partial Roof Replacement - For replacing a section of the roof or addressing specific problem areas, local contractors often charge between $1,500 and $4,000. Larger, more complex partial replacements tend to push toward the higher end of this range.
Full Roof Replacement - Complete roof replacements usually cost between $5,000 and $12,000 for most residential projects in Kitsap County. Many full replacements fall into the middle of this range, with larger or custom projects reaching higher costs.
High-End or Complex Projects - Larger, more intricate roofing projects, such as those involving premium materials or custom designs, can exceed $15,000. These projects are less common and typically involve more extensive work or unique specifications.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
